What is the coefficient of static and kinetic friction?

What is the coefficient of static and kinetic friction?

The formula is µ = f / N, where µ is the coefficient of friction, f is the amount of force that resists motion, and N is the normal force. Normal force is the force at which one surface is being pushed into another….

What is the difference between static and kinetic coefficient of friction?

The static friction shows a linear rise up to a maximum value when some external force is applied. While kinetic friction shows invariable nature and remains constant irrespective of the force applied. The magnitude of the coefficient of static friction is comparatively more than that of kinetic friction.

Can static and kinetic friction be equal?

There is a different coefficient of friction associated with kinetic friction, the kinetic coefficient of friction, which is always less than or equal to the static coefficient. As with the static frictional force, the kinetic frictional force acts to oppose the relative motion of the surfaces in contact.
